URGENT - IMMEDIATE BROADCAST REQUESTED
Severe Thunderstorm Watch Number 310
NWS Storm Prediction Center Norman OK
315 PM EDT Sat Jun 27 2020
The NWS Storm Prediction Center has issued a
* Severe Thunderstorm Watch for portions of
Parts of central and southern New Jersey
Extreme southeast Pennsylvania
Coastal Waters
* Effective this Saturday afternoon and evening from 315 PM until
800 PM EDT.
* Primary threats include...
Scattered damaging wind gusts to 70 mph possible
Isolated large hail events to 1.5 inches in diameter possible
A tornado or two possible
SUMMARY...A small cluster of storms is expected to intensify while
moving east-southeastward from southeast Pennsylvania into New
Jersey this afternoon. The storm environment will favor a mix of
short line segments and supercells capable of producing damaging
winds, though an isolated tornado and hail may occur with the
strongest storms.
The severe thunderstorm watch area is approximately along and 35
statute miles north and south of a line from 30 miles north
northwest of Philadelphia PA to 30 miles east southeast of Lakehurst
NJ. For a complete depiction of the watch see the associated watch
outline update (WOUS64 KWNS WOU0).
PRECAUTIONARY/PREPAREDNESS ACTIONS...
REMEMBER...A Severe Thunderstorm Watch means conditions are
favorable for severe thunderstorms in and close to the watch area.
Persons in these areas should be on the lookout for threatening
weather conditions and listen for later statements and possible
warnings. Severe thunderstorms can and occasionally do produce
tornadoes.

For each watch, probabilities for particular events inside the watch
(listed above in each table) are determined by the issuing forecaster.
The "Low" category contains probability values ranging from less than 2%
to 20% (EF2-EF5 tornadoes), less than 5% to 20% (all other probabilities),
"Moderate" from 30% to 60%, and "High" from 70% to greater than 95%.
High values are bolded and lighter in color to provide awareness of
an increased threat for a particular event.
